What if I want my dumpster in Hayesville picked up early?

When you make arrangements to rent a dumpster in Hayesville, part of your rental agreement comprises a specified duration of time you're permitted to use the container. You generally base this time on how long you think your project might take. The bigger the project, the longer you'll need the dumpster. Most dumpster rental firms in Hayesville give you a speed for a specific amount of days. Should you surpass that quantity of days, you'll pay an extra fee per day. In case the project goes more quickly than expected, you might be ended with the dumpster earlier than you anticipated.

If this is true, give the dumpster company a call and they will probably come pick your container up early; this will permit them to rent it to someone else more quickly. You typically will not get a discount on your own rate should you ask for early pick up. Your rental fee includes 7 days (or whatever your term is), whether you use them all or not.

Can I Use a Roll off Dumpster in a Residential Area?

Most residential areas permit rolloff dumpsters. If you have a drive, then you could normally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by putting it on the road.

Some projects, however, will necessitate putting the dumpster on the road. If it applies to you personally, then you need to talk to your city to find out whether you need to get any licenses before renting the dumpster. Typically, cities will allow you to keep a dumpster on a residential road for a short period of time. If you think you'll need to be sure that it stays on the road for several weeks or months, though, you may need to get a permit.

Contacting your local licenses and licensing office is usually recommended. Even if it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ll learn that you simply are following the law.

What is the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?

Roll off and front load dumpsters have characteristics which make them useful for various kinds of occupations.

A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They normally have open tops as well as a door on the front. This mak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.

A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ms tilt to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a useful alternative for businesses that accumulate considerable amounts of garbage.

While roll off dumpsters are usually left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. This makes it feasible for sanitation professionals to remove garbage and trash for multiple dwellings and businesses in the region at reasonable prices.


What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Project?

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often problematic for individuals to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they don't know just how much material their roofs comprise.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you can follow to make an excellent al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you will probably require a dumpster that provides you at least 40 square yards.

In case you are working on residential roofing project, then you can usually r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ely want a 20-yard dumpster.

Many people order one size larger than they believe their jobs will take because they would like to stay away from the additional exp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ters that were not big enough.

Common things to put in a roll off dumpster

When you rent a roll off dumpster, you may be tempted to throw anything and everything inside. Common items which folks typically dispose of in a dumpster contain solid waste material and most routine household and building waste, along with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They can also be utilized for business and commercial cleanouts, house renovations, getting cleared of crap when you're moving to a brand new house, bigger landscaping jobs and much more.

A list of things you cannot place in a roll off dumpster includes pa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ronics and batteries. If you try and contain these things, you will likely get an additional fee. Other items which will certainly inc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Extra heavy stuff are also not allowed; things which are too heavy may exceed government transportation regulations and be dangerous to haul.


How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, provided that you really do not load it higher in relation to the sides of the container. Overfilling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or big-boned dumpsters are just not safe, and firms will not carry dangerous loads to be able to protect drivers and passengers on the road.

In some areas,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. In case your load is too high, it will not have the ability to be tarped so you may have to remove some of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might result in extra charges if it demands you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Remember to maintain your load no higher in relation to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be fine.
